1. Core Technical Specifications
| Parameter | Value |
|---|---|
| Inlet Air Temperature | 10~60℃ |
| Ambient Working Temperature | 2~45℃ |
| Stable Pressure Dew Point | 2~10℃ |
| Cooling Method | Air Cooled (no water supply required) |
| Working Pressure Range | 0.6~1.0MPa |

3. Applicable Industries
- Machinery & Metal Processing
Dry air prevents rust on pneumatic tools, avoids water stains on metal workpieces, and eliminates cylinder jamming during cutting, stamping and sandblasting.
- Automotive Repair & Hardware Workshops
Small and medium air compressors paired with this dryer provide clean dry air for painting, tire inflation and assembly operations.
- Plastics & Injection Molding
Eliminates air bubbles and water marks on plastic products caused by moist compressed air during mold ejection and blow molding.
- Textile & Printing Industry
Stable low dew point air prevents print smudging and corrosion of air loom components, improving printing precision.
- Food & Beverage Packaging
Reduces mold and bacterial growth risk in packaging lines, meeting basic food hygiene requirements by removing moisture from process air.
- General Light Industry & Small Manufacturing Plants
Easy installation, low maintenance and affordable operating costs make it a mainstream dehumidification solution for small and medium-sized enterprises.
